Это статья для людей, которые действительно любят и хотят развиваться в IT, а не для проходимцев, которых привлекают только высокие зарплаты. Прежде, чем джун получит оффер в IT компанию он проходит по так называемой воронке найма. Рассмотрим упрощенный процесс найма для джунов или стажеров:
Отбор кандидатов по резюме
Звонок с HR
Техническое собеседование (обычно 1, хотя бывает и больше)
Оффер
БОльшая часть кандидатов отсеивается на верхнем уровне воронки найма - на этапе первичного отбора. На этом этапе рекрутеры просматривают резюме и профили кандидатов, чтобы отсеять тех, кто не соответствует базовым требованиям вакансии. Единственным способом взаимодействия с рекрутерами здесь является твое резюме или профиль в профессиональной сети, такой как LinkedIn или HeadHunter. Хорошо составленное резюме значительно увеличивает шансы пройти этот этап.
За долгие годы карьеры в IT я проходил эту воронку не один раз, как и десятки технических собеседований. Взгляд с другой стороны барикад у меня тоже есть: множество проведенных собеседований как с сеньорами, так и со стажерами и джунами. Весь этот опыт и консультации с рекрутерами по поводу резюме и найма в IT в целом я решил изложить в виде практических советов как улучшить свое резюме и повысить шансы на получение оффера в IT для джунов.
Заголовок
Лучше лишний раз повторить очевидное. Заголовок должен быть специфичный, с упоминанием грейда и специализации. Можно подсмотреть у других представителей профессии.
Неэффективный заголовок |
Эффективный заголовок |
Junior разработчик ПО |
Junior Backend разработчик | Python, Django, REST API |
Младший программист ПО на языке C++ |
Junior С++ GameDev Developer |
Junior тестировщик |
QA инженер | Ручное тестирование | Автоматизация тестирования | Selenium |
Опыт работы
Обычно Junior специалисты уже имеют какой-либо опыт за плечами: будь то стажировка или фриланс. Однако, для начинающих карьеру в IT этот вопрос стоит крайне остро. Многие попадают в известный цикл отсутствия опыта: негде взять опыт, потому что нигде не берут без опыта. Чтобы увеличить шансы на отбор на вакансию вам нужен ненулевой опыт. Обычно минимальное значение опыта - это 1 год. Задача: поскрести по сусекам все то, что можно считать опытом хотя бы до момента, когда это можно с относительной уверенностью округлить в большую сторону. Но где тогда взять опыт, если опыта нет?
Стажировки в крупных компаниях. По мне, так это самый выгодный вариант, если нет опыта. Работа в коллективе, обучение и реальный коммерческий опыт. Бонусом является возможность после прохождения стажировки закрепиться в компании. Однако, отбор на такие стажировки может быть очень строгим.
Фриланс биржи - пусть это и не стажировка в большой компании, но все равно коммерческий опыт. Можно начинать с малой ставки в час. При успешном закрытом проекте - неплохой кейс в портфолио в качестве “последнего места работы”.
Вклад в OpenSource - вариант не для слабых духом. При отсутствии опыта тебе будет довольно тяжело контрибьютить в популярные проекты с открытым исходным кодом. Да и не всякий работодатель будет считать это коммерческим опытом. В чем же здесь плюсы? Активное и долгое участие в таких проектах - показатель упорства и хороших компетенций. А поддержка работодателем вклада в OpenSource это зеленый флаг.
Завышать опыт - да, это не очень честно. Прибегай к этому пункту, только если другие не помогают и если у тебя действительно хорошо прокачанные хард и софт скиллы. Соотноси масштаб завышения с риском. Если речь идет об округлении пары месяцев до года, то на это даже никто не обратит внимания. При завышении опыта на 1 год надо быть готовым к бОльшему риску.
Ключевые навыки
Большинство сайтов для поиска работы дают возможность указать в своем профиле или резюме список навыков. Обычно кандидат может добавить себе навыки из длинного списка и не больше определенного количества. Например, на HeadHunter. Навыки может указать как кандидат, так и работодатель в вакансии.
Ключевые навыки - один из основных фильтров для отбора кандидатов. По списку ключевых навыков рекрутеры соотносят насколько ты хорошо подходишь для открытой позиции. Так как вакансий много, а количество навыков ограничено, задача состоит в том, чтобы твое резюме содержало наиболее частотные (то есть часто встречающиеся в вакансиях) навыки.
Зачем это нужно? Идея простая: чем чаще навыки из твоего резюме совпадают с навыками из вакансий, тем больше шансов пройти фильтр по ключевым навыкам. Такие навыки можно назвать наиболее востребованными в рамках определенного сайта для поиска работы.
Чтобы определить наиболее и наименее востребованные навыки, я проделал анализ существующих вакансий из известного сайта для поиска работы. Вот список наиболее востребованных (или часто встречающихся) навыков на позиции C# .NET Junior:
C#
.NET Framework
Английский язык
SQL
Git
ООП
HTML
MS Visual Studio
Базы данных
Разработка ПО
LINQ
XML
Ты можешь сделать небольшой анализ для своей специлизации отобрав 10-20 вакансий и выписав их навыки. Как показывает практика, лучше всего "заходят" хардовые скиллы, названия библиотек, инструментов и технологий. Например, навыки из списка ниже, которые часто добавляют кандидаты лучше не использовать, чтобы не создавать лишний "шум" в резюме.
Внимательность, ответственность
Высшее образование
Гибкость
Грамотность
Деловое общение
Коммуникабельность, ответственность
Математический склад ума
Нацелен на результат
Профессиональный пользователь ПК
Работа с большим объемом информации
Точность и внимательность к деталям
Последнее место работы
Тут все просто: желательно, чтобы последнее место работы было релевантно IT. Абсолютно все: технические эксперты и рекрутеры читают и спрашивают в первую очередь про последнее место работы. Если же ты только начал карьеру в IT, то посмотри еще раз на пункт “Опыт работы”.
Различные сертификаты, курсы, дипломы
Подходим к концу рецепта максимально эффективного резюме. Все, что выделяет тебя среди кандидатов конкурентов и релевантно для рынка IT вакансий - пойдет на пользу твоему резюме.
Пройденные курсы в онлайн школе X. Среди студентов таких школ, далеко немногие доходят до конца. Если ты из таких, то это безусловно показывает тебя как человека целеустремленного и организованного.
Сертификаты от ведущих IT компаний. Например сертификат разработчика по AWS или Azure. Сдача экзаменов для получения таких сертификатов стоит денег. Но сравнима со стоимостью курсов онлайн школ.
Высшее образование. Особенно, если это техническая специальность. Это также неплохой показатель организованности и, если повезло с ВУЗом, сообразительности. А еще вполне возможно, что будущий интервьюер учился на той же специальности или в том же ВУЗе, что и ты. Если это так, то подсознательно он будет относиться к тебе с большим доверием.
Занятия с ментором. Если ты в течение долгого периода готовился к собеседованию с ментором или просто шел по PDP (Personal Development Plan) с обратной связью от ментора, то такой факт не будет лишним упомянуть в твоем резюме.
Вступай в нашу Telegram группу - там готовимся к собесам в IT и помогаем друг другу.
Полезные ресурсы для джунов ищущих работу - у меня в профиле.
Комментарии (7)
Ivnika
16.10.2024 11:01То есть все, кого привлекает высокая зарплата - проходимцы? Не, ну так-то железная логика...
sobeskiller
16.10.2024 11:01Железная (бинарная) логика только в айти. А в реальном мире логика вероятностная. Да, высокая зарплата приводит к тому что 95% (условно) привлечённых - проходимцы. И с этим HRам надо что-то делать. Но вместо этого проходимцам раздаются советы как сделать так чтобы HR обратили на них внимание. *FACEPALM*
dontuseit Автор
16.10.2024 11:01Специально слово "только" выделил жирным. Соответственно, если меня привлекает и айти и высокая зарплата - то я не проходимец.
По поводу проходимцев. Айти сейчас является эдаким социальным лифтом без большого вреда здоровью. И это хорошо, но.
Во-первых, все чаще слышу случаи прохождения собеса одним (похожим на кандидата) человеком, а трудоустраивается другой. Мне кажется, что начинать свою карьеру в компании с обмана неэтично. Как раз такие люди - больше всего подходят под определение "проходимец".
Во-вторых, даже если человек во что бы то ни стало, решил войти в айти, то через некоторое время, если не слюбится, то это для самого специалиста чревато выгоранием и отвращением к айти на всю жизнь. Про такие случаи я тоже слышал, и это грустно.Ivnika
16.10.2024 11:01Мой комментарий относился только к тому, что прочитав складывается мнение что хотеть большую ЗП это что-то плохое. Да, я хочу большую ЗП и ни в малейшей мере не чувствую себя проходимцем. Точно также не вижу связи если в ИТ человека привлекают ТОЛЬКО высокие зарплаты и то что он по умолчанию проходимец
Alex_Skosyrev
А есть же еще вариант, чтобы сделать какой-то pet project, понятно, что это некоммерческий опыт, но можно сделать какое-то приложение/плагин. Насколько часто этим заморачиваются джуны-программисты или толку от этого в резюме мало?
PS ссылка на группу нерабочая
dontuseit Автор
Любой дополнительный репозиторий в открытом доступе - это плюс, но скорее уже на этапе собеседования, когда интервьюер захочет посмотреть на пример кода.
Ссылку поправил, спасибо.
hoack
Когда я просматриваю резюме, то я на такие проекты всегда обращаю внимание. Но чтобы они по-настоящему зазвучали, мне нужно видеть несколько вещей:
Про проект должно быть рассказано, примерно так же, как и про опыт работы. Одна строчка в духе "Личный проект: игра для мобильника MyTestGame" внимания не привлечет. Мне нужно видеть, что сам кандидат относится к проекту серьёзно. Описание, детали, технологии.
Я хочу увидеть проект, ну или, на худой конец, веб-страничку (или сайт) проекта. Ели это онлайн-проект, нужна на него ссылка. Аппликация - хотелось бы видеть ее в соответствующем магазине. Ну и так далее. Код на Гитхабе - хорошо, но само по себе недостаточно; когда я просматриваю резюме, я не полезу копаться в код.
Проект должен быть интересным и хоть в чем-то оригинальным. Учебные проекты особо не впечатляют.